I've never bought from them, but these days I block them for several reasons:
1. They usually don't include pics of their auctions, which is a no no.
2. They charge $8.90 for shipping no matter how small the item is.
3. They post auctions on the US site as a US seller, but they are located in Germany.
I'm not going to pay $9 shipping for a $15 or $20 item. And I don't ebay anything from overseas.
